Anjanmoy Chatterjee and Suchhanda Chatterjee file SEBI Reg 31(4) disclosure for substantial acquisition in Speciality Restaurants Limited

M&A / JV 24 Jun 2026 · Announced· ✓ Verified

Anjanmoy Chatterjee and Suchhanda Chatterjee have submitted a formal disclosure to NSE under Regulation 31(4) of the Securities and Exchange Board of India (Substantial Acquisition of Shares and Takeovers) Regulations, 2011. This filing typically precedes a substantial increase in shareholding and establishes the acquirer's intent and current shareholding position. Speciality Restaurants Limited operates a chain of restaurant brands in India and is listed on the NSE and BSE. The disclosure does not specify the quantum of acquisition or valuation; further details are expected in the formal open offer document (if triggered) or subsequent regulatory filings.
